Horror historian Dustin McNeill (Phantasm Exhumed: The Unauthorized Companion, Slash of the Titans: The Road to Freddy vs Jason) has recently released his latest book Adventures in Amity and it’s all about Jaws: The Ride, the Universal Studios ride that terrified and thrilled audiences for decades. With over 200 photos and more than 30 interviews spread across its near-300 pages, the book has everything you could ever want to know about a ride that was a huge part of many lives.

Today, we’re celebrating McNeill’s release (buy it on Amazon) by giving you readers five exclusive images from the book. These images show you the shark being built, the track it rested on, a beautiful shot of it in action, and more.

Adventures in Amity contains over thirty new interviews with the ride’s designers, engineers, and skippers for unprecedented insight into its creation and operation. Hear the untold story of the Jaws ride for the first time ever from those who were actually there!
